DTN Closing Livestock Comment 03/08 16:02 Livestock Contracts Keep Trader Interest Through Closing Stronger trade throughout the livestock contracts was a pleasant way to start the week. ShayLe Stewart DTN Livestock Analyst GENERAL COMMENTS: It was a good Monday for the livestock contracts as traders supported the futures all the way through closing. As the week trades on, the market will continue to intensely watch the cash cattle market and how the lean hog market trades. Hog prices closed higher on the National Direct Afternoon Hog Report, up $3.54 with a weighted average of $84.58 on 7,980 head. May corn is up 1 1/2 cents per bushel and May soybean meal is down $1.90. The Dow Jones Industrial Average is up 306.14 points and NASDAQ is down 310.99 points.
